A little bit of historical footage that needed to be preserved. During a demo at Comdex for Windows 98, the USB plug-and-play system was being shown off. A scanner was plugged in, then BANG! Blue Screen of Death. Just goes to show you that "Dear aunt, let's set so double the killer delete select all" wasn't the first Microsoft sales presentation to fail spectacularly
